What is the maximum of background tasks allowed with WP8 (When you go to settings/applications/background tasks) ?

What is the max. of background tasks recommended to let activated? I try to limit to 5-6 apps tasks to save battery, but is it necessary? More and more apps need to have a background task activated so it's more difficult to make a choice...

Personally, I only allow background tasks for the apps/live tiles I have on my start screen and lock screen notifications (which happen to be largely the same list). If I unpin an app, I'll turn off the background service. I also look in the list from time to time as any newly installed apps may turn on the service without me really noticing.

I don't see why I should allow background processes for apps I use less frequently.

I have seen a popup telling me that the max was 15, and that I needed to disable something to allow whatever was now asking for a background task. But when that message showed, I went to background tasks, and counted them - three times to be sure - and came up with 16 running. So somewhere, something is incorrect. Either it's 15 and there's a bug that allowed me to have 16, or it's 16 and the popup is wrong.

Yeah 15ish seems to be the number and that includes apps that have tasks/tiles turned on even if they don't show up in the background tasks settings screen so make sure you go through all your apps individual settings and not assume because you have 5 apps in the settings list allowed that you only have 5 background tasks running. That's the catch that gets most people and they end up eventually losing Live Tile functionality because they have too many apps using up slots that aren't obvious by looking at the settings page.
